We are currently searching for a Senior Commercial Portfolio Manager to join our team. The main responsibility of this role is to evaluate the risk level of our commercial transactions and make well-informed decisions based on our company's guidelines and standards. The ideal candidate should have extensive knowledge in commercial loans and be able to effectively manage a portfolio. This position is a hybrid role (4x week in the office).

  • Evaluates all financial statements (business and personal tax returns, fiscal year-end and interim statements and personal financial statements) for credit worthiness. Identifies recurring and non-recurring income/expenses. Comprehend all schedules, notes, and K-1's. Differentiates between cash and accrual method as well as comprehend UCA cash flow analysis. Consolidates related entities and summarizes results.

  • Identifies credit strengths, weaknesses, industry risks, and anomalies that lead to further investigation. Determines or amends applicable loan agreement covenant and monitoring requirements.

  • Collaborates with Relationship Managers on reasoning for a particular decision, answering potential loan request questions, identifying/resolving potential problem loans.

  • Prepares a comprehensive credit summary in conjunction with the Relationship Managers and Credit Manager to address all material aspect of the request.

  • Supports management of the Relationship Manager portfolio by addressing covenant violations, completing annual review/renewals, and identifying opportunities.
